    I know this has been discussed before, and I remember reading that it is an issues with Windows 7 SP1, however it is very annoying and I was wondering if anyone has found a permanent solution.

    Basically, the drivers for:
    1. the USB 2.0 hub/port (the one on the left, not the two together on the right, which are USB 3.0)
    2. the WiMax
    3. the built-in camera

    disappear after each reboot, and only the USB one appears with a yellow triangle (error), the others do not appear in any form. If I delete them and reboot, windows finds them all again and installs them properly, HOWEVER, on the next reboot they disappear again and remove/reboot is needed again. And so on, and so on... Very annoying. Has anyone else experienced this and any solutions that work permanently?

    I can also do 'scan hardware changes' after removing the USB 2.0 driver with the triangle and then all hardware and drivers are installed properly (until the next reboot when they disappear again).

    Just for web-reference sake and to help the future searches on these keywords: the problem went away with a clean install of windows. it obviously was some combination of broken drivers and other garbage that doesn't uninstall as it should, or leaves crap behind. Clean Reinstall -> problem gone
